Samenvatting:

Tribulus terrestris is a popular Ayurvedic herb with potency enhancing properties. According to the Belgian Royal Decree of 1997, Tribulus is a regulated plant when used in plant food supplements. The dangers of self-medication and toxicity of such plant supplements is heightened by the ease with which they can be purchased from various illegal channels, necessitating an efficient screening approach.
